摘要: 采用测序和PCR-SSCP方法,对莱芜猪、鲁莱黑猪、里岔黑猪、鲁烟白猪、新沂蒙黑猪5个山东地方/培育猪种和大约克夏、长白、杜洛克3个引进猪种共8个猪种323头繁殖母猪进行ESR和FSHβ基因的多态性分析,并采用最小二乘法分析了这2个基因座的合并基因型对繁殖性状的影响。结果表明:2个基因位点在8个猪种的测定群体中均存在多态性,但山东地方/培育猪种与引进猪种间在合并基因型频率上存在较大差异。遗传效应分析表明,合并基因型对初产和经产胎次的产仔数影响显著(P<0.05),优势合并基因型BBBB的母猪比AAAA合并基因型母猪的初产总产仔数和活产仔数分别多2.54和2.65头/胎,经产总产仔数和活产仔数分别多2.29和2.35头/胎,并且合并基因型对产仔性状的遗传效应并非各基因型效应的简单相加。

Abstract: The polymorphisms of estrogen receptor (ESR) and follicular-stimulating hormone beta subunit (FSHβ) genes were detected by DNA sequencing and PCR-SSCP methods, and effects of combined genotypes of ESR and FSHβ loci on reproductive traits in pigs were analyzed by the least square analysis. Data of total number born (TNB) and number born alive (NBA) from 323 sows, including five Shandong native pig breeds and three western pig breeds, were collected. The results showed that the polymorphic sites of both ESR and FSHβ genes were found in all populations tested. The combined genotypes distribution, however, revealed great differences between Shandong native pig breeds and western pig breeds. It was demonstrated that the effects of combined genotypes on TNB and NBA were significant (P<0.05). The sows with combined genotype BBBB are the most prolific. For the first and later parities sows, BBBB combined genotype produced 2.54 TNB, 2.65 NBA and 2.29 TNB, 2.35 NBA more than AAAA combined genotype, respectively. Moreover, the genetic effects of combined genotypes on litter size traits were not the simple summation of the isolated genotypes.
